Slate roof leak repair services involve identifying and fixing leaks that develop in slate roofing systems. These services typically include thorough inspections to locate the source of leaks, which can be caused by damaged or missing slate tiles, cracked or broken slates, or issues with flashing and sealing. Repair professionals may replace damaged slate tiles, reseal joints, or reinforce flashing to ensure the roof remains watertight. Proper repair helps prevent water intrusion that could lead to interior damage, mold growth, or structural issues within the property.
Leaking slate roofs can lead to a range of problems, including water stains on ceilings and walls, compromised insulation, and rot in underlying wood structures. If left unaddressed, leaks can cause extensive damage that becomes more costly and complex to repair over time. Repair services aim to restore the integrity of the roof, stopping leaks at their source and preventing further deterioration. Timely intervention can also extend the lifespan of the slate roof, preserving the property's overall condition and value.

Material and Scope - The cost for slate roof leak repairs can range from $500 to $2,500 depending on the extent of damage and the repair method. Smaller fixes, such as replacing a few damaged slates, typically fall on the lower end of this range. More extensive repairs involving multiple sections or full replacements tend to be at the higher end.
Labor and Accessibility - Labor costs for slate roof leak repairs may vary between $50 and $150 per hour, influenced by the roof's height and accessibility. Difficult-to-reach areas or complex roof designs can increase overall labor expenses. The total cost depends on the time required to complete the repairs.
Location and Service Area - In Elizabeth, NJ, typical repair costs are often between $1,000 and $3,000 for moderate leak fixes. Prices may fluctuate based on local market rates and the proximity of the service provider. Additional charges may apply for emergency or expedited services.
Additional Factors - Costs can increase if underlying roof deck damage is present, with repairs potentially reaching $3,000 or more. Factors such as the need for flashing repairs or sealing can also influence the final price. Contact local pros to get accurate estimates tailored to specific leak issues.

What are common signs of a slate roof leak? Signs include water stains on ceilings or walls, missing or damaged slate tiles, and the presence of mold or mildew around the roof area.
How do professionals typically repair slate roof leaks? They often replace or reset damaged or missing slate tiles, seal around flashing and vents, and address underlying issues that may cause leaks.
Is it necessary to replace the entire slate roof if a leak occurs? Not necessarily; many leaks can be repaired by replacing or repairing specific damaged sections without a full roof replacement.
What factors influence the cost of slate roof leak repairs? Factors include the extent of damage, the number of tiles needing replacement, and accessibility of the affected area.
How can I prevent future slate roof leaks? Regular inspections, prompt repairs of damaged tiles, and maintaining flashing and sealants can help prevent leaks over time.
